Diverse Angle Perspectives
In the world of filmmaking, capturing diverse angle perspectives transforms the way action is experienced on screen. With multi-camera setups, you get to explore unique perspectives that elevate your narrative. Imagine the thrill of varied compositions that draw your audience deeper into the story, allowing them to feel every heartbeat and gasp.
Angle Perspective | Impact on Action |
---|---|
High Angle | Gives a sense of vulnerability |
Low Angle | Conveys power and dominance |
Close-Up | Captures emotion and detail |
Wide Shot | Establishes context and scale |

Frequently Asked Questions
What Types of Films Benefit Most From Multi-Camera Setups?
When you think about films benefiting from multi-camera setups, action films, reality shows, comedy series, and live events come to mind. They thrive on dynamic storytelling, capturing every thrilling moment and spontaneous interaction for an engaging experience.
How Does Multi-Camera Filming Impact Actor Performances?
Imagine the energy on set, cameras capturing every nuance. You'll feel the actor spontaneity flourish, as multiple angles foster performance consistency. This collaboration cultivates an environment where creativity thrives, allowing performances to resonate deeply with audiences.
Are There Downsides to Using Multiple Cameras?
Using multiple cameras can lead to camera synchronization issues that disrupt the flow of creativity. Plus, you might face increased production costs, which can limit your artistic freedom and collaborative spirit on set.
What Equipment Is Typically Used in Multi-Camera Setups?
In multi-camera setups, you'd typically use various camera types, like DSLRs or cinema cameras, paired with diverse lens choices. This combination fosters creativity, allowing you to capture dynamic scenes from multiple perspectives, enhancing storytelling freedom.
